Fixing a driveway in Durham typically begins with a professional assessment of the damage, whether it's cracks, spalling, or uneven surfaces. Minor cracks are usually filled with specialized sealants. Larger repairs might involve patching or resurfacing. If the underlying base is compromised or the damage is extensive, a full replacement may be the most effective solution.

A driveway concreter in Durham is responsible for the installation and repair of concrete driveways. This involves preparing the site, ensuring proper grading for drainage, pouring the concrete mix, and finishing the surface. They must also ensure the concrete is properly cured and sealed to withstand local weather conditions, providing a durable and long-lasting driveway.
